  • Patent number: 6613122
    Abstract: The invention concerns a pre-alloyed metal powder essentially consisting of at least two transition metals selected among iron, cobalt, nickel, copper and zinc, and also capable of containing molybdenum, as well as sintered parts obtained using said powders. Said powders have elementary grain size greater than 200 nm and less than 5 &mgr;m. The invention is particularly useful for making special steel parts or for making cutting or grinding tools.
